Resurrection Reprise: A Soulbound Universe Novel by Hailey Turner


Resurrection Reprise is a return to Hailey Turner's Soulbound Universe with everyone's favorite mage that has an affinity for dealing with the dead and the vampire that wants to claim him. Spencer is in Seattle on a case and dealing with master vampire Takoma is unavoidable both personally and professionally. Investigating a witch coven while dodging supernatural politics brings all kinds of danger, but Spencer is up to the task.

SNik's Review:

Standalone but set in the author’s Soulbound Universe, so it might be more fun if read after that series. Paranormal. Dual POV. Be aware that there is violent content. 

The government has use for a soulbreaker, and that's the only reason Spencer is allowed to practice his magic legally in the US. When he’s on the hunt for a missing artifact that allows demon possession, his case takes him to Seattle, where he has no way of avoiding the master vampire of the territory. 

Spencer finds himself working with Takoma and his night court while investigating a witch coven, trying to avoid upsetting the local shifter God pack, and navigating the supernatural politics of his government job while being undercover in the supernatural community. 

Ever since they fought together in New York, Takoma has been slightly obsessed with Spencer and he has no intentions of letting him go, wanting to pursue a relationship. There is no doubt that Spencer is attracted to Takoma, and Spencer feels seen and wanted by Takoma, not just coveted for his powers. 

Plenty of action, steamy interactions, and some fun cameos. This book delivers on the entertainment. Would I be thrilled to read more with Spencer and Takoma? - yes, please.

Rating: 4.25 Stars


Alyssa P's Review:

I loved this spin off from Hailey Turner’s Soulbound Universe series. This novel focuses on Spencer Bailey; it was so much fun getting into his headspace, and it was fascinating learning about his powers and capabilities. 

Hailey Turner did a great job embodying Spencer and his love interest, Tacoma, a master vampire for the Seattle Nightcourt. I enjoyed the relationship between Tacoma and Spencer, even though Tacoma was a bit too possessive and their relationship felt a bit too physical and steamy at times. I loved the case Spencer was attempting to figure out! 

Hailey Turner’s world building is always fantastic! I’m so glad the Soulbound Universe series got a spin off. It’s exactly what I needed!

Rating: 5 Stars
